Research on the Chemical Composition of Myraya Paniculata (L.) Jack, also known as Nine Tree Incense, Seven Mile Incense, Ten Thousand Mile Incense, and Mountain Roller Incense, is a plant species in the Rutaceae family. Qianli Xiang is one of the original plants of the traditional Chinese medicine Jiuli Xiang. Its medicinal parts are dry leaves and tender branches with leaves, which have the effects of promoting qi circulation, relieving pain, activating blood circulation, and dispersing blood stasis. Qianli Xiang is mainly distributed in Yunnan, Guangdong, Guangxi, Fujian, Taiwan and other places in China. Commonly used to treat various diseases, especially inflammatory lesions, rheumatoid arthritis, and stomach pain. Modern pharmacological research has found that it has anti-inflammatory, analgesic, anti fertility, hypoglycemic, anesthetic, and anti-tumor effects. At present, the reported chemical components of Qianli Xiang mainly include flavonoids, coumarins, alkaloids, and volatile oils. Flavonoids and coumarins are its main components, mainly found in branches and leaves. Multimethoxyflavonoids are one of its characteristics, and alkaloids are mainly found in roots and bark, mostly indole. At present, the current Chinese Pharmacopoeia only includes morphological, physicochemical identification, and moisture testing items, without qualitative and quantitative identification. Research has shown that the main components of Qianli Xiang are coumarins and flavonoids. Coumarin compounds have good anti-inflammatory and analgesic activities, and are potential effective ingredients for the anti-inflammatory and analgesic effects of Qianli Xiang. In addition, they also have antibacterial and hypoglycemic effects. Polymethoxyflavone is a flavonoid component with high degree of methylation, which is one of the characteristic components of the genus Kyraya. Its biological activity is significant, and it has strong anti proliferation activity against MCF-7 human thymus cancer cells, MDA-MB-468 human breast cancer cells, human gastric cancer AGS cells and other cancer cells. In addition, it also has anti-inflammatory, angiogenesis inhibition and other activities. The research results of this article further indicate that Qianli Xiang is rich in multi methoxy flavonoids, which are also its main active ingredients. For example, the two multi methoxy flavonoids 5, 7, 3 ‘, 4’, 5 ‘- pentamethoxy flavonoids (25) and demethylated tangerine peel extract (26) isolated in this article have significant anti-inflammatory effects on ethanol induced gastric epithelial cell (GES-1) damage.
